#4888b2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4888b2 is composed of 28.2% red, 53.3%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 59.6% cyan, 23.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 203.8 degrees, a saturation of 42.4% and a lightness of 49%. #4888b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ffff with #001165.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#4888b2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4888b2 has RGB values of R:72, G:136,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.24,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4753586.

Shades and Tints of #4888b2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04080a is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4888b2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#787e82 is the less saturated color, while #0596f5 is the most saturated one.
